Migration to the United States

In the 19th and 20th centuries, many individuals with the Kreitlow surname emigrated from Germany to the United States in search of new opportunities. The Kreitlow family name has since become established in America, with a significant number of individuals bearing this surname in the country today.

According to data, there are approximately 252 individuals with the Kreitlow surname in the United States. This indicates that the name has remained relatively common among descendants of German immigrants in America.

Presence in Brazil and Other Countries

While the Kreitlow surname is most commonly associated with Germany and the United States, it has also spread to other countries around the world. In Brazil, for example, there are an estimated 429 individuals with the Kreitlow surname, indicating that the name has a presence in South America as well.

Additionally, there are smaller numbers of individuals with the Kreitlow surname in countries such as Austria, Canada, Switzerland, and France. While the surname may not be as prevalent in these countries as it is in Germany and the United States, it is still a recognizable name among those of German descent.
